White wine could be linked to melanoma

There's evidence white wine may increase the risk of melanoma, the most deadly type of skin cancer.

A new study from Brown University followed over 200,000 adults for 18 years.

It showed that each drink per day of white wine increased the risk of melanoma by 13-percent in white men and women.

Beer, red wine and liquor did not seem to significantly affect melanoma risk.
